Evercore slashes ETF fees to entice IFAs

clock

Evercore Pan-Asset Capital Management has slashed fees for investors buying its PanDynamic funds at launch, in order to entice IFAs into its retail ETF range.

The firm says all subscriptions received before 30 April 2010 will have no subscription charge. The annual management charge of 0.4% will also be rebated pro-rata up until 30 September this year, in the form of extra fund units. Evercore Pan-Asset CEO Christopher Aldous says: "Our fund range has one of the lowest total expense ratios in the market at a time when the investment community is looking hard at fees." He adds: "Our use of ETFs also helps keep costs down. We believe this launch offer should make the PanDynamic funds a compelling solution for UK IFAs."
